Gatik was founded in 2017 by veterans of the autonomous technology industry. From day one, our co-founders saw little value in building tech for the sake of tech. Instead, they identified a significant challenge that big box retailers and grocers faced – moving goods reliably and efficiently between distribution centers, fulfillment centers, stores and warehouses. Recognizing this as a major pain point in supply chain logistics, they sought to provide a solution using autonomous vehicles and took a focused approach to applying Gatik’s proprietary autonomous technology to this specific use case – B2B middle mile deliveries on known, repeatable routes.

In 2021, Gatik became the first company worldwide to operate daily commercial deliveries without a human in the driver’s seat for Walmart in Arkansas, and in 2022 achieved the same milestone with Loblaw in Ontario, Canada.
With more than 60 trucks on the road today, Gatik continues to scale, operating the largest revenue-generating commercial fleet of autonomous trucks in North America. We have a proven track record of optimizing regional distribution networks for the largest grocers, retailers, distributors and e-commerce platforms in the United States and Canada, including Tyson Foods, Kroger, and Pitney Bowes. In the coming year, we will begin deploying Freight-Only operations (no human operator in the cabin of our autonomous trucks) for multiple customers at scale in Dallas-Fort Worth, Texas.
